Uncovering the Benefits of Reddit for Travelers

Reddit hosts a range of communities where users share invaluable travel insights. Whether you’re considering a family vacation or a solo adventure, you can find threads dedicated to everything from budget-friendly flight options to luxurious hotel stays. Members regularly discuss the best times to book flights and share personal experiences regarding airlines and travel destinations. This crowd-sourced knowledge can save you both time and money, making your travel planning process smoother.

If you’re not familiar with “travel hacking,” Reddit is also a great place to learn. Various users specialize in finding the best credit cards that offer travel rewards, such as points for flights or hotel stays. By gathering tips on how to maximize these rewards, you could significantly reduce your travel expenses. Many travelers have successfully traveled for free or at deeply discounted rates by employing these clever strategies.

Cautions and Considerations While Using Reddit

While the information on Reddit can be beneficial, it is essential to approach it with caution. Not all advice is legitimate or accurate, as anyone can post in these forums. This means that you should verify important information from reputable sources, especially when it comes to planning your travel budget or safety measures.

Additionally, scams and misleading advice can occur. Users sometimes promote offers that sound too good to be true, which can lead to financial loss. Always do additional research before committing to any advice. Verify claims, especially when it comes to financial decisions related to travel.
